
Chris Klopf grew up surfing the spots north of San Francisco. It was pretty uncomplicated. He started surfing and shooting photos in 1965. It was an idyllic period back then. There weren’t too many surfers on the North Coast. He started documenting surfing after he was surfed out. Back then, surfing came first, and now today, it’s the other way around. He probably gets just as much water time today, except with a camera in his hands. He’s traveled to Indonesia, the Philippines, Central and the South Americas, all over Mexico, Australia, New Zealand, Africa and Hawaii and some islands and spots he can’t mention.
